Responsibilities
- Develop and mentor concrete support crews- this includes the recruitment, performance management, mentoring/training of these team members.
- Validate and schedule equipment, forms, shoring etc. for each job.
- Implement F&B standards for means and methods relating to all constructability decisions and sequencing (pour sizes, layouts, staging, etc.) on all projects, and ensure quality standards on all projects.
- Validate Miss Dig/811/One Call has been completed for all projects.
- Manage subcontractors and vendors across all sites, ensuring adherence to contractual obligations and performance standards.
- Track and manage project budgets and manpower utilization across job tasks to ensure projects meet financial performance targets in coordination with the project management team.
- Review Field Production Report from Procore daily and validate the accuracy of manhours and production quantities.
- Create & maintain project specific 6-week look ahead manpower & asset schedule to be distributed weekly to PM, & general supervision.
